Output ed7d788bea7f24124aa248f5064fb1a2cee59b44d3d2857e58e025b3875fc8e1:0

value
8511866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26ecad5d2a91ea0711cd5f0e0e320b9e0b0a4dfa OP_EQUAL
address
35Eq8TGMiEcfs1SpwVqMVUxgekJskHt2Ts
transaction
ed7d788bea7f24124aa248f5064fb1a2cee59b44d3d2857e58e025b3875fc8e1
spent
true